The postcode B13 8ET is located in Birmingham, in the county of West Midlands. It was introduced in January 1980 and is an active postcode. B13 8ET is a small user postcode that may contain upto 100 addresses (but 15 is more typical).

B13 8ET is one of the most deprived areas in the country. It rates as a 2.1 on the scale of the index of deprivation (where 10 are the least deprived and 0 are the most deprived areas). The 2011 UK census classified the residents of B13 8ET as Multicultural metropolitans > Challenged Asian terraces > Asian terraces and flats.

The closest road name to B13 8ET is Sandhurst Road which is centered 47 m away.

The nearest bus stop is Moor Green Lane and is 110 m away. Access to the Metro/Tram is 4.01 km away at Grand Central New Street (Midland Metro Stop) The closest railway station is Bournville Rail Station, 2.99 km away.

The closest primary school to B13 8ET (for ages 11 and under) is King David Primary School. It achieved an OFSTED rating of Good on July 5, 2017. The closest secondary school (for ages 11-18) is Bishop Challoner Catholic College. The last OFSTED inspection on October 13, 2021 rated this school as Good

Residents reported an average download speed of 128.7 Mbps and an average upload speed of 11.6 Mbps in a 2017 OFCOM broadband survey. 100% of residents have broadband access of ultrafast 300+ Mbps. 100% of residents have broadband access of superfast 30-300 Mbps.

Gas consumption for the area is rated at 2.5 out of 10. Where 0 are the lowest and 10 are the highest consuming areas in the country respectively.

Policing for B13 8ET is covered by the West Midlands police force association and South Birmingham is the NHS Primary Care Trust (PCT) or Care Trust Plus (CT).
